    Choose the Proper Material

    Metal furniture for outdoor space
    Source: founterior.com

    When buying furniture, some of the most important things to consider are how well will it endure all the wear and tear and how long it will last. In outdoor furniture, resilience is even more important. You need furniture pieces that will not only look great in your garden, complementing the entire look and vibe of the house, but that will be able to withstand the exposure to the weather outside. In other words, the most important thing is to choose the right material. The most common materials for outdoor furniture are metal, resin, plastic, wood, concrete etc.

    While wood and resin furniture can look quite beautiful, both metal and concrete are the most suitable for outdoor conditions, because of their strength. Since metal is easy to manipulate and manufacturers can make incredible shapes with it, and it’s also very strong and durable, metal outdoor furniture is a great option for creating a lovely and cosy patio or garden in humid areas. In fact, some of the most stunning and stylish pieces of furniture are made from metal. However, no material is 100% waterproof. Garden metal furniture can be made from different metals, including stainless steel, cast iron and aluminium.

    Cast or wrought iron offers some stunning, almost artful pieces of metal outdoor furniture. Since it’s quite a heavy material, it’s a great option for outdoors, since it can’t fly away or tip over under windy conditions. Cast iron can be hard to maintain, but you can find some beautiful outdoor tables made from a combination of cast iron and marble, or cast iron and concrete, for instance, since the marble and the concrete can protect the iron from the rain, and they will offer even more durability. Not to mention the stunning sophisticated and classy look these types of furniture offer.

    If you want to be able to move your chairs easily, you can combine your table with galvanised chairs. They are lightweight, but they are suited for outdoor use. Out of the three metal materials used for outdoor furniture, stainless steel is the most expensive, but it´s also one of the most durable options. The best thing about stainless steel is that it’s corrosion-resistant. It looks nice, and it offers some very contemporary pieces of furniture.

    Consider Your Preferred Style

    When you are thinking about the design, it all comes down to your taste and the style of your home. However, generally, it’s best if you go for natural colours since they allow for the easiest styling. That’s why metal, concrete and wood hues are the most common ones. Later you can add colour and hues with cushions and decorations, you can even add rugs to add warmth to your outdoor area, you can decorate with outdoor pots, with vases, with plants and flowers, with candles etc.

    In fact, when it comes to the style of your outdoor sitting area you can treat it like you would a small living room. Think about colours, textures, patterns, accent pieces, combine everything to create balance and thinking of the entire picture. Take the look of your house into account, the colours, the garden and all around it etc. Look at the whole scene as a photo composition and create the best image you can to enhance the joy your outdoor area offers you because nothing relaxes as beauty and nature.

    Don’t Forget to Make a List of the Pieces You Need

    Before going online and browsing for your outdoor furniture, once you’ve decided to go forward with creating a cosy and lovely outdoor area you should decide which pieces of furniture you really need, and which you simply want to own. Once you’ve made a list of all you need and want, you should look at your budget and shorten your list as much as you have to – if you have to. When you are making a list, consider where you’re going to store your furniture for the periods when it’s too cold to sit outside, consider the weather conditions, consider maintenance etc.
